Monthly work summary for 2025-01: Focused on stabilizing UI interaction patterns in the Jokul repository. Delivered a targeted bug fix for ExpandablePanel to ensure onOpenChange triggers only for uncontrolled usage, reducing unexpected callbacks and improving consistency for both controlled and uncontrolled modes. The change eliminates an unnecessary useEffect and clarifies the internal toggle path by calling onOpenChange within setUncontrolledOpen when the panel's open state toggles internally. This enhances UX reliability and downstream consumer expectations. Key commit included: cf8628f531693dc8f414b84c1ea3e82ff465426a in fremtind/jokul.
